Abstract
A new cultivar of Agastache named ‘Agapd’ that is characterized by its good performance in humid climates, its numerous flowers that are purple in color, its foliage that is dark green in color, its compact and well branched plant habit, its good winter hardiness, and its ability to be readily and quickly produced by cuttings.
